Product Introduction
The ABB SYN 5201a-Z, V2277 Synchronization Device (3BHB006714R2277) is a high-performance unit designed to ensure precise and reliable synchronization between power generation units and the electrical grid. This device is engineered to maintain stable system frequency, voltage, and phase alignment, which is critical in both industrial and utility-scale power plants. The SYN 5201a-Z is suitable for integration into modern control systems, supporting both automated and manual synchronization operations.
The device is known for its robust design, fast response time, and compatibility with various generator types. It provides clear monitoring interfaces for operators, ensuring that synchronization procedures can be performed safely and efficiently.
Technical Specifications
| Parameter | Specification |
|---|---|
| Model | SYN 5201a-Z, V2277 |
| ABB Part Number | 3BHB006714R2277 |
| Function | Generator synchronization with grid |
| Input Voltage | 100–240 V AC/DC |
| Input Frequency | 50/60 Hz |
| Output Signals | Binary outputs for synchronization status |
| Communication Interfaces | Analog & digital input/output signals |
| Control Mode | Automatic / Manual |
| Accuracy | ±0.1° phase, ±0.5% frequency |
| Response Time | <50 ms |
| Operating Temperature | -20°C to +60°C |
| Protection Class | IP20 |
| Mounting | Panel / Rack |
| Dimensions (W × H × D) | 226 × 171 × 220 mm |
| Weight | 4 kg |

FAQ
-
What types of generators can SYN 5201a-Z synchronize?
The device supports synchronous generators of all standard sizes, including hydro, thermal, and gas turbine types. -
Can the SYN 5201a-Z handle both 50 Hz and 60 Hz systems?
Yes, it is designed to operate accurately on both 50 Hz and 60 Hz networks. -
Is it possible to integrate the device into existing SCADA systems?
Yes, it provides both analog and digital interfaces compatible with common SCADA communication protocols. -
How does the device ensure phase alignment with the grid?
It continuously measures generator and grid voltage phase angles and adjusts the closing operation until precise alignment is achieved. -
Can the device operate in fully automatic mode?
Yes, it has a fully automatic mode that allows hands-free synchronization while maintaining safety interlocks. -
Does the SYN 5201a-Z provide alarm outputs for synchronization errors?
Yes, it includes binary outputs that indicate synchronization success or failure and other alarm conditions. -
How fast is the synchronization response time?
The device achieves synchronization in less than 50 milliseconds under standard conditions. -
Can it synchronize multiple generators to the same grid?
Yes, multiple units can be coordinated for sequential or parallel synchronization. -
What safety measures are included in the device?
It includes over-voltage, under-voltage, and phase-angle mismatch protection to prevent generator or grid damage. -
Is manual synchronization possible in case of control system failure?
Yes, operators can switch to manual mode and perform synchronization while monitoring all relevant signals.
